About

Britt Mellström is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and Physiology. According to data from OpenAlex, Britt Mellström has authored 94 papers receiving a total of 4.9k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 49 papers in Molecular Biology, 44 papers in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ience and 14 papers in Physiology. Recurrent topics in Britt Mellström’s work include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(22 papers), Ion channel regulation and function (15 papers) and Pharmacogenetics and Drug Metabolism (11 papers). Britt Mellström is often cited by papers focused on Neuroscience and Neuropharmacology Research (22 papers), Ion channel regulation and function (15 papers) and Pharmacogenetics and Drug Metabolism (11 papers). Britt Mellström collaborates with scholars based in Spain, Sweden and France. Britt Mellström's co-authors include José R. Naranjo, Paolo Sassone‐Corsi, Ángel Manuel Carrión, Folke Sjöqvist, Wolfgang Link, Nicholas S. Foulkes, Leif Bertilsson, Matilde Achaval, Juliette Säwe and Magali Savignac and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and Nucleic Acids Research.
